L'Escale is a small hotel close to the airport and Victoria. Simon, a gentleman from Kenya working at the reception was the star of our stay. He understood well, was helpful, resourceful and not forgetful. The rest of the staff... quite the opposite. If even the lady running the spa cannot explain to you what the treatments are, if in the restaurant a full buffet breakfast gets served one day, that the next day is only half size and the following day gets completely forgotten (or considered too cumbersome to dish up), if after booking you need to confirm your arrival or transport time 4 times to 4 different people, you know you won't come back. We did come back, as we booked upfront twice for three nights at the beginning and end of our 5 weeks Seychelles stay, and we wouldn't do book here again. The location of the hotel is great, the setup is very nice, but the people working there make it a mission to be a guest. The guest is not the center of the attention - it is rather that the staff makes their problems yours by asking the same questions over and over again, or making promises that don't get delivered upon. On top of that the rooms are visually nice but technically a disaster. We stayed in both of their two bedroom pool villas. TVs either not turning off at all (Villa 1 lounge) or randomly turning on and off by itself (Villa 2), air cons resetting to default 19 degrees though we don't want air con, a light that didn't turn off until we removed the bulb, a telephone flashing to alert you to ”99+ messages”... what a mess. We encountered housekeeping staff cleaning floors/shower with unused towels, and we had turn down service ringing the door bell at 21.30h while we were in bed. Loose shower fittings... you get it all. Management clearly lacks. That Villa 2 is noisy because of the proximity to the vibrating water pumps is an added motivation to look elsewhere. The pros about this hotel are certainly the location, a good gym and yoga room and a very nice layout - and the possibility to moor your super yacht.

The first thing to remember about this hotel is that one needs a car, the second thing is that there is no restaurant facilities, its self catering, but without the oven or a proper cooker, just a 2 ring and a micro. The room was fair and there was a sized terrace, air con worked ok. However, it got a bit cold at night and in the absence of a blanket so I had to turn it off. There was a TV with about 13 channels which took me a while to work out how to switch it on and get it to work. In the end I had to get the manager to assist me, The staff carefully took my temperature every day, even knocking on the door to get me to come down to take it. The hotel though is not really for singles, and its best staying in one of the bigger more expensive hotels if you want to mix with other single guests. Much of the time I appeared to be only one there, apart from American couple who were obviously spending weeks living there. The Restaurants around the area were ok but, to be honest, its not the best part of the Island: that honor goes to the the area around the CONSTANCE EPHILIA hotel on the West Coast. Beau VALLON is the nearest village and , to me, at any rate, it seems a bit faded. The hotel claims its 15 mins walk from the beach but I reckon that it is further. Quite a few of the restaurants were basically tourist traps, one or two were not bad, e.g. LA SCALA or MAKNEK, a local Indian. The weather, itself, quickly faded and it rained pretty much every day. The sea was also rough so diving was not pleasant, and visibility in the water was very poor. i went to try to walk the Coachella trail 3 times and each time it was closed, so was the natural history museum. Between the Corona, and the Christmas holidays, the Seychelles basically winds down at this time of year. Be aware of this if you think that its relatively cheap at this time of year. Also lying on the beach and getting drenched was not a great idea so one quickly runs out of things to do there in what is largely a beach kind of holiday place.. The principle town, VICTORIA, has a small fish and veg market, but otherwise there is not much to see there. The town seems full of economic migrants from African countries queing up to send their money back home at the money changers and banks. To cap it off the last two days there was a mini lockdown and all the restaurants were shut in the evening. I found one small cafe open the first night, but the second night I ended up eating a take away from the only take away open whilst sitting on the floor of the car park. Not really my taste. Summing up the hotel was reasonable, as far as it goes, but going at this time of year and in the midst of Corona was a mistake. The Seychelles, itself, looked like it had seen much better days. and the economy has been hard hit by an absence of tourists and it shows.
